My opinion on the quality stem from the take down lever. It's not very well designed. It almost hurts your fingers trying to pop that pin out from the back side. The slide to frame fit was not very good. It didn't wobble or anything, but the rear of the slide did not line up with the frame as nicely as the P-series does. The replaceable grip panels are a bear to remove too. Not very user friendly.
It is what it is.. for $400, it's a decent gun. I do not think it's a $500+ gun. I do not think it is on par with the classic Sigs. I do not think it is on par with Glocks.
Even after my experience I do recommend them to people. For the price point, the SP2022 or the classic XD line are very good guns.
